Abstract

A Path Computation Element (PCE) in a Multi-Protocol Label Switching (MPLS) network receives initial information of all Traffic Engineering (TE) links that is reported by a Label Switching Router (LSR), and stores the initial information into a TE database (TEDB). For the information of each TE link, the PCE determines initial values of pending bandwidth, reserved bandwidth and unreserved bandwidth of each TE-Class in the information of the TE link, and stores the initial values into the TEDB. The PCE receives a Constraint-based Routed Label Switched Path (CRLSP) calculation request from a Path Computation Client (PCC), calculates a Label Switched Path (LSP) according to the information of each TE link stored in the TEDB, and updates pending bandwidth, reserved bandwidth and unreserved bandwidth of TE-Class in the information of TE link corresponding to the LSP, wherein the information of TE link corresponding to the LSP is stored in the TEDB.
